How Donations are Spent

100% of donated funds go to scholarships.

Jaywalker Lodge underwrites the administrative costs of the Foundation, including staff time, payment processing, and the legal and accounting work of operating a nonprofit. This is a deliberate choice. It means a donor’s dollar does not pay for the people raising it; it pays for the men receiving it.

How We Measure Outcomes

Recovery is not a clean line and the Foundation does not pretend it is. We track three things: completion of the funded phase of treatment, engagement with the next phase, and self-reported sobriety status at six months and one year. Recipients participate in outcomes tracking voluntarily. We publish aggregate numbers, never individual ones.

StatusClients% of Clients
Completed12867%
Unplanned Discharge6333%
TOTAL191100%

Governance

The Foundation is overseen by a scholarship committee and an advisory board composed of Jaywalker alumni, family members of alumni, clinical staff, and community supporters. The committee meets regularly to review applications and award decisions. No member of the committee benefits personally from any scholarship granted.

Conflicts of Interest

Members of the scholarship committee disclose any personal relationship with an applicant and recuse themselves from that decision. Scholarship decisions are documented in writing and retained for review.
